Glassjaw will perform their 2002 album Worship & Tribute in its entirety on July 8th in New York, New York at Irving Plaza. Ticketing information can be found at MerchDirect.
Update 2:30pm PST – The show marks the 10-year anniversary of the album’s release, to the date.